Integrated Fridge Freezers

Refrigerators with integrated freezers are incorporated in kitchen cabinets and appear to be part of the cabinetry. This is a popular option for those who want an elegant and modern look.

hoover-hhsbso6174xk-freestanding-american-fridge-freezer-total-no-frost-521l-total-capacity-90-2cm-wide-stainless-steel-34004186-71.jpgYou must ensure that you have enough space to manoeuvre the fridge-freezer into position. It's also important to leave gaps of air to allow ventilation.

Aesthetics

Integrated fridge freezers are flush with the kitchen cabinetry and their doors match the cabinets in your kitchen. This creates a sleek appearance. These models are popular with homeowners who want a clean and minimalist design. They are also suitable for small kitchens or those with open-plan living spaces since they free up valuable floor space.

The first thing to think about when selecting an integrated fridge freezer Best buy freezer is the size of your kitchen. It is essential to make sure that the appliance will fit in your kitchen, as well as any other appliances. The second important aspect to consider is capacity, which is how much litres of refrigerator can store. There are models with as small as 18 litres (the equivalent to a bag of groceries) up to 350 litres for larger households.

After determining the size and type of fridge freezer that you require, begin looking at the features. Certain models feature humidity-controlled crispers that keep produce fresh and delicious. Others have adjustable glass shelves to provide maximum flexibility. Some models also feature advanced technology, such as no-frost capabilities and super freeze technology that reduces the amount of ice accumulation.

When selecting an integrated refrigerator freezer energy efficiency is also a factor to consider. Choose a model with an A or A+ energy rating to reduce your energy costs and minimize the environmental impact. Energy efficiency

In recent years, the makers of fridge freezers have made huge strides to improve energy efficiency and reduce operating costs. They've improved insulation standards, introduced high-efficiency compressors and enhanced features such as temperature control and defrosting. However, these days most integrated fridge freezers are rated C or D for energy efficiency. The rating system is complicated and considers not just the power consumption but also the size of the appliance and the amount of space it has inside.

If you're looking for an option that is more energy efficient, you should choose one with a smaller volume. It's important to note that the smallest models aren't always the most energy-efficient.

If you are looking to purchase an integrated refrigerator and freezer that is energy efficient, you should examine the internal configuration. This includes how much space is available in each compartment, and whether the split can be adapted. Some manufacturers provide the standard 50/50 split between freezer and fridge, whereas others offer 60/40, or even 70/30.

It is also important to look over the energy labelling. You can look at the different appliances and discover how much energy the refrigerator and freezer consume in a given year. It will also display the energy rating, which is a range from A to G - the more eco-friendly the appliance, the higher its efficiency.

Be aware that eco-friendly appliances not only work better, but they're also better for the environment. A fridge that is efficient will reduce your household energy use, which in turn will reduce the amount of carbon dioxide generated by your appliances.

While it may cost more to buy an appliance with a higher energy rating than a standard model, you will save money over time by lowering the cost of electricity. This is especially important when your refrigerator isn't energy efficient. If it's more than 10 years old, it could be time to think about replacing it with a new model that is more environmentally friendly.

Flexibility

Behind the subtly integrated facades, fridge freezers that are integrated are brimming with smart technology. These appliances are designed to simplify your life by decreasing the time you need to defrost and storing food for longer.

Many of the newest models also come with compartments that are designed to provide maximum flexibility. For example Samsung's FlexZone comes with four temperature settings, allowing you to store a variety of food items. This is great for chilling bottles of wine or keeping all your vegetables in one location when you have guests over. Hisense's My Fresh Choice also has an additional zone that can be set to four different temperatures, ideal for storing meals that are ready to eat and frozen pizza.

A lot of the refrigerator freezers with integrated refrigerators in our selection have adjustable drawers and glass shelves that are ideal to organize everything from food items to. Humidity-controlled crispers help you keep your fruits and vegetables fresher for longer. Likewise, the large door shelves provide space to store jumbo cartons of juice, thesence.biz milk, and other items. Hisense's BigBox freezer has a number of compartments and drawers to store and organising your frozen food items.

Another thing to look for is whether your integrated fridge freezer has an integrated water and ice dispenser. This is an excellent feature to have for those who want to make their kitchen more comfortable and user-friendly, particularly for families with children who may need to get an ice-cold drink or a snack at any moment.

When choosing an integrated refrigerator freezer, be sure to match your current appliance's split type (best 70 30 integrated fridge freezer/30 or 50/50) and also check the dimensions of the cabinet doors. This will ensure your new fridge freezer is the right size and doesn't need any costly work to fit it in.

Maintenance

Refrigerators with integrated fridge freezers are becoming more popular as they give your kitchen a stylish, modern design. When they malfunction, it can be more difficult to fix them than a stand-alone appliance and you may have to wait longer to have an engineer visit your house. There are a variety of things you can do prior to making a call to a repairman or woman.

A lot of fridge freezer issues can be easily fixed with simple tests and repairs, rather than calling an engineer. If, for instance, your freezer isn't cooling, it could be due to a build-up of ice on the fan of your evaporator. It is essential to clean this regularly, as it helps the refrigerator circulate air. It could also be because of dirty condenser coils, which can affect the fridge's ability to cool. You can check and clean these regularly by following our handy guide.

A malfunctioning thermostat could be the cause of your freezer not working. An engineer will need to solve this. Unplug your freezer and take out the fan. The screw can be removed and shaken. If it shakes, then the thermostat might be defective and you'll need to replace it.

It is possible to fix the freezer door that doesn't seal properly by removing it and loosening screws on its sides and top, then taking off the gasket made of rubber and replacing it with a new gasket. Make sure you purchase the right type of gasket replacement for the model you have and that it's securely glued in place.
